Ukrainian Science 2019: a large-scale analytical study is posted on the website of the Ministry of Education and Science

How many scientists are there in Ukraine, in what areas do they work, how do the government and business finance their work, what are the results of their research, in particular, in international comparisons? This and a lot of other important statistical information about Ukrainian science can be found in the analytical report: “Scientific and scientific and technical activities in Ukraine in 2019”, which was posted on the website of the Ministry of Education and Science on August 13, 2020.

In particular, last year UAH 17 billion 254 million were spent on research and development in Ukraine from all sources. The largest part was financed by the state – 38.3%. The share of funds of domestic customers was 28.1%, foreign sources – 22.3%, own funds – 10%, other sources – 1.3%.

At the same time, the science intensity of GDP, as in previous years, remained critically low. In 2019, this figure was 0.43% (a record low in the last 10 years), and at the expense of the state budget – 0.17%. For comparison: according to 2018 data, the EU-28 GDP research intensity averaged 2.12%.

From the state budget, the scientific sphere was financed by 20 chief funds managers through 49 programs. Within their limits, UAH 9 billion 312 million were carried out, of which more than 70% is the general fund.

Most of the funds of the common fund (over 80%) were directed to research and development in general. Another 7.6% was spent on supporting the development of scientific infrastructure and updating the material and technical base, and 12.2% – on other areas.

One of the most important indicators of the effectiveness of the use of budgetary funds for financing research and development is the level of implementation of scientific (scientific and technical) products.

Thus, almost 76% of 19,453 units of products created with state budget funds have been introduced. But at the same time, the level of implementation of products created at the expense of the general fund is 70.6%, and those created at the expense of the special fund – almost 90%. The same situation is observed for all types of products. For example, in the category “Materials” the difference between the implementation on the funds of the general and special funds is more than 40%.
